Meeting Suzanne Campbell-Lambert, WAM Member Suzanne Campbell-Lambert has been a member of WAM since 2003, when just out of college, she joined the young art lovers group then called “Friends of Steve.” Now the mother of two children ages 4 and 7, she spends more time playing “find the animals” with them in the galleries than attending cocktail receptions. The Museum, however, remains a central part of her cultural and community life. “I’m very proud that such an incredible museum is here in Worcester,” says Campbell-Lambert. “I love bringing visitors from out of town, or even people who are from here but haven’t been before. The Museum continues to become more and more welcoming. I love showing people that it’s not an imposing place.” She says that one of the best benefits of membership for young families is free admission. “We can go at the kids' pace,” she says. “There’s no pressure and we can stay as long as they want.” On a recent trip to Knights! with a visiting family member and her kids, everyone enjoyed Helmutt’s House, where the beanbag chairs were a big hit. “It’s so important to me to support the Museum,” says CampbellLambert, who has also served a full six-year term on the Museum Council, including a year as Council president. “The Museum is something I want to share with everyone.
